On 17.12.2011 23:33, David Fetter wrote: > What: > > Please find attached a patch for 9.2-to-be which implements page > checksums. It changes the page format, so it's an initdb-forcing > change. > > How: > In order to ensure that the checksum actually matches the hint > bits, this makes a copy of the page, calculates the checksum, then > sends the checksum and copy to the kernel, which handles sending > it the rest of the way to persistent storage. >... > If this introduces new failure modes, please detail, and preferably > demonstrate, just what those new modes are. Hint bits, torn pages -> failed CRC. See earlier discussion: http://archives.postgresql.org/pgsql-hackers/2009-11/msg01975.php -- Heikki Linnakangas EnterpriseDB http://www.enterprisedb.com
